UITextView не показывает InputAccessoryView при первом нажатии - PullRequest
19 голосов
/ 27 апреля 2011

Я использую UITextViewDelegate и добавляю InputAccessoryView в textViewDidBeginEditing:

[textView setInputAccessoryView:doneBar];

DoneBar не ноль и появляется при втором открытии.проблема?

Заранее спасибо.

1 Ответ

71 голосов
/ 27 апреля 2011

Я представляю, когда код достиг textViewDidBeginEditing:, что уже слишком поздно вносить изменения в интерфейс.Возможно, вы можете перенести свой код на более раннее событие, может быть textViewShouldBeginEditing:

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...